Product Description:
Cartridge Only Ignoring Dobbya the house-elf's grave warning that disaster will strike if he returns to Hogwarts, Harry embarks on his second year to find Dobby's predictions coming true! Harry soon finds himself entangled in a dark plot against his "Mudblood" classmates, as students keep turning up petrified! Could Draco Malfoya be to blame, or is something even more malevolent at work? With the help of returning friends Hermione, Ron, Hagrida and Hedwiga, players attend new classes to learn second-year spells that will aid them in a quest to uncover the true identity of the "Heir of Slytherin".
Amazon.com Product Description:
Take the wheel of a flying car and don't be late for a second term at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ry in Harry Potter and the Chamber of Secrets. Based on J.K. Rowling's second book in the series, the game offers players a multitude of new challenges and mysteries in the role of the Boy Who Lived. The Game Boy Color platform features role-playing gameplay in a 2-D journey to Hogwarts. With Quidditch matches, magical duels, and other wizard minigames, this Game Boy Color title allows players to experience multiplayer magical encounters with the denizens of Hogwarts (with the use of the Game Link) and collect the famous Witches and Wizard cards.
